N2 - In semilocal theories, the vacuum manifold is fibered in a non-trivial way the action of the gauge group. Here we generalize the original semilocal theory (which was based on the Hopf bundle S3S1 → S2) to realize the next Hopf bundle S3S3 → S4, and its extensions S2n+1 → S3 S4, and its extensions S2n+12n+1S3 → HPn. The semilocal defects in this class of theories are classified by π3S3), and are interpreted as constrained instantons or generalized sphaleron configurations. We fail to find a field theoretic realization of the final Hopf bundle S15S7 → S8, but are able to construct other semilocal spaces realizing Stiefel bundles over grassmannian spaces.
